Is Huntington's Disease a Fatal Neurodegenerative Condition?
💡 The Answer
- Huntington's disease is classified as a fatal neurodegenerative disease.
- It is usually inherited and leads to progressive brain damage.
- The disease is eventually fatal, typically 10‑20 years after symptom onset.
- No cure exists, but treatments can manage symptoms.
